Codename: Wandering Sword is a Wuxia RPG with a blend of real-time and turn-based battlesIts art packs a real punch

Chinese indie studio Xiameng are bringing a Wuxia martial arts RPG to the West withCodename: Wandering Sword, which looks like a pixel art version of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on. The game’s graphics riff on the ‘HD-2D’ style of RPG that Square Enix introduced withOctopath Traveler. Have a watch of the trailer below.

Besides the main story with multiple endings, devs Xiameng say there’s plenty of ‘hidden’ sidequests too. Interestingly, Xiameng have chosen to give players the option to switch between turn-based and real-time battles for Codename: Wandering Sword. With it being based on Wuxia, the devs say there are hundreds of martial arts moves and multiple sects to join to improve your mastery.
Codename: Wandering Sword hasn’t got a firm release date yet, but it’ll be onSteamwhen it does arrive.
